Almost a year to the day after <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/srt/">SRT</a> president and CEO <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/ralph+gilles/">Ralph Gilles</a> first introduced - and kissed the fender of - the <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/srt/viper/">2013 SRT Viper</a> at the 2012 New York Auto Show, the high-performance coupe has begun shipping to dealers. The first production cars started rolling off the line at Chrysler's <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/conner+avenue+assembly+plant/">Conner Avenue Assembly</a> plant in Detroit back in January (a facility Gilles lovingly compares to Santa's workshop), but <em>The Detroit News</em> is reporting that the cars just started heading to customers across the US on Sunday.<br />
<br />
Two of the first examples destined for driveways include a Stryker Red example that was the very 2013 Viper to be sold (the car was won by Scott Thomas of Oklahoma City at a Barrett-Jackson charity auction for cancer for $300,000), along with a white example headed to Gilles' personal collection. The report says that Gilles took delivery of his Viper and put just 30 miles on it before heading to New York for this week's auto show. Celebrations at <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/chrysler/">Chrysler</a> today, as the company posted the image above on its <a href="https://www.facebook.com/chryslercommunitcations">Facebook page</a> showing <span class="userContent">a 2013 <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/srt/viper/">SRT Viper</a>, VIN #001, rolling out of its Conner Assembly Plant in Detroit. New owner </span><span class="userContent">Scott Thomas (pictured with his family standing next to <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/sergiomarchionne/">Sergio Marchionne</a>) </span><span class="userContent">is understandably pleased.<br />
<br />
As you may recall, the 400,000 square-foot Conner facility closed in the summer of 2010 with no immediate plans for it to reopen. However, things changed the following year when the automaker chose </span><span class="userContent">to <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/2011/12/13/chrysler-confirms-next-gen-srt-viper-for-conner-avenue-assembly/">open the plant for the next-gen Viper</a> and implement Fiat's </span>World Class Manufacturing (WCM) production system. (WCM is a methodology that makes employee safety the number one priority, focusing on eliminating waste, increasing productivity, improving quality and restoring dignity to the employees, says Chrysler.)<br />
<br />
<span class="userContent"> Completely modernized, the state-of-the-art facility is now tasked with producing the all-new SRT Viper. The sport car's frames arrive from an outside supplier in Kentucky, before spending upwards of six days inside Conner for assembly and finishing before they are ready for delivery. The plant is expected to produce about twelve Vipers each day. <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/chrysler">Chrysler</a> made a huge splash when it put the <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/viper">Viper</a> into production way back in 1992. But over the course of some eighteen years and 22,000 units of production, we all became used to the idea of having the Viper around. Then it was discontinued about a year and a half ago, and we started missing America's gnarliest of sports cars.<br />
<br />
Fortunately the Viper is coming back, and coming back to the Conner Avenue Assembly Plant. The factory had been home to Viper assembly since it was moved there in 1995, but has laid dormant since July 2010. Now that the next-generation Viper is coming 'round the mountain, Chrysler is re-opening Conner Avenue to the tune of some 150 jobs. The re-opening of the facility makes Chrysler, in its own words, the only automaker with multiple assembly plants in Detroit proper.<br />
<br />
Intriguingly, the <a href="/2011/12/13/chrysler-confirms-next-gen-srt-viper-for-conner-avenue-assembly/#continued">press release after the jump</a> refers to the upcoming new Viper not as a <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/dodge/">Dodge</a>, but rather as an <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/tag/srt">SRT</a> product. The performance division was recently spun off by Chrysler into its own unit (much like the <a href="http://www.autoblog.com/ram">Ram</a> truck brand was separated from Dodge), with Chrysler's chief designer and former Dodge chief Ralph Gilles at its helm, and the language seems to indicate that the new Viper could be the brand's first product.
